3.0 out of 5 stars Missing Major Songs., July 26, 2002
By "gibraud" (Braintree, MA United States) - See all my reviews
This collection is missing major songs in it. Such as Bryan Adams "Everything I Do(I Do It For You)", Michael Jackson's "Black Or White" or Paula Abdul's "Rush Rush". Otherwise this collection is good overview of 1991. 1991 was a strange year in music especially how 1980s it really was and how the 1980s look and sound lasted longer than you think it did.

5.0 out of 5 stars Good overview of 1991, January 4, 2001
By Craig Kellagher (Livingston, West Lothian, United Kingdom) - See all my reviews
Having all the Billboard Top Hits from the 80's i thought i'd delve into the 90's series and plumped for 1991 as it contained a few songs i knew and a few i didn't so i thought why not?

Despite American and British musical tastes seeming to head in different directions in the 90's this CD seems to capture the best of both worlds with a good variety of pop songs from 91.

With memorable songs like EMF's roaring Unbelievable, The KLF's 3AM Eternal and the beautiful More Than Words by Extreme this CD does contain quality songs. I also like I Like The Way and Right Here, Right Now quite a lot.

My only criticism is that in this day and age is a CD with only 10 songs really going to do as the Now series features 18 or 19. There is nothing wrong with what is here, its excellent actually but a few more songs would have made it a much better buy.
